Davenport, Iowa – Competing at the Chicagoland Collegiate Athletic Conference (CCAC) Indoor Track & Field Championships this weekend, senior
Lexi Clarke (Plainfield, Ill./Joliet JC/Plainfield South) broke her own school record with her first-place time of 2:13.64 in the 800m, hitting the NAIA 'A' Standard in the event, to earn All-CCAC for the Saint Xavier University women's track and field team at Wellness and Recreation Center in Davenport, Iowa. Clarke claimed All-CCAC as a member of the 4x400 Relay Team that took second place with the second-fastest mark in program history at 3:59.01. She also established a new personal record (PR) in the 1000m, hitting the NAIA 'B' Standard, and just missing All-CCAC, with a fourth-place time of 2:58.16. As a team, the Cougars finished third out of eight teams with 102 points behind runner-up Viterbo University (Wis.), and their score of 166, and CCAC Champion Olivet Nazarene University (Ill.), who tallied 279 points.
Joining Clarke as an individual champion, senior
Lana Krohe (Streator, Ill./Olivet Nazarene/Streator) became the first SXU thrower to win the Weight Throw at the CCAC Championships with her toss of 13.61m. It was a new PR for Krohe, topping her previous best of 12.93m last season at the CCAC Championships while competing for Olivet Nazarene. She is just the third thrower in team history to win the event at any meet. Krohe also picked up All-CCAC recognition with her second-place finish in the Shot Put, setting a Saint Xavier record with a distance of 12.73m.
The 4x400 Relay Team also featured junior
Emerson Colins (New Lenox, Ill./St. Francis/Lincoln-Way West), junior
Yanira Deana Paninka (Canary Island, Spain/Central Methodist/IES Jandia), and senior
Olivia Mathis (Akron, Ohio/Lourdes/St Vincent-St. Mary). Deana Paninka also earned All-CCAC honors with her second-best time as a Cougar in the 600m, taking second with a mark of 1:37.7.
Mathis was All-CCAC in two other events as she hit the NAIA 'B' Standard in the 800m with a third-place time of 2:16.17, and she set the school record in the 1000m while hitting the NAIA 'B' Standard placing third at 2:57.36. Colins finished in third place in the finals of the 60m Dash with a time of 7.92 seconds to earn All-CCAC. She qualified in the preliminaries with a mark of 7.85 seconds. Junior
Jamie Sierocki (Frankfort, Ill./Lincoln-Way East) claimed All-CCAC recognition in the Shot Put as well, finishing third with a PR distance of 12.37m.
